Introdução
  • What Will I Learn In This Course?
  • How to Use the Udemy Video Player?
  • How to Ask Questions?
  • For Portuguese Speakers
Introduction to Godot Engine
  • Getting to Know the Godot Engine
  • Download and Installation - Linux
  • Creating a Project and Basic Settings
  • Exploring the Interface
  • Understanding Nodes and Scenes
Basic Programming
  • Using Variables
  • Arithmetic Operators
  • Logic Operators
  • Making Decisions (If/Else)
  • Other Types of Variables
  • Using Loops
  • Creating Functions
  • What Have We Learned In This Section?
Flappy Bird
  • Game Introduction
  • Resources and Final Project Download
  • Animating the Bird
  • Configuring and Limiting Movement
  • Animating the Infinite Background
  • Creating the Pipe Scene
  • Generating Pipes
  • Detecting Collisions
  • Counting Points
  • Playing Sounds
  • What Have We Learned In This Section?
Timberman
  • Game Introduction
  • Resources and Final Project Download
  • Creating the Project
  • Animating the Bird
  • Creating Barrel Scenes
  • Stacking the Barrels
  • Breaking Everything!
  • Implementing the Time Bar
  • Counting Points
  • What Have We Learned In This Section?
Fruit Ninja
  • Game Introduction
  • Resources and Final Project Download
  • Creating the Project
  • Making a Pear
  • Fruit Launch
  • Cutting the Fruit
  • Other Flavors
  • Detecting Cuts
  • See the Bomb!
  • Score and Life System
  • Game Over
  • What Have We Learned In This Section?
Hand Spinner
  • Game Introduction
  • Resources and Final Project Download
  • Creating a Hand Spinner
  • Making it Rotate
  • The Game Screen
  • A Lot of Signals!
  • Score System
  • Game Logic
Super Mario
  • Game Introduction
  • Resources and Final Project Download
  • Moving the Character
  • Animating the Movements
  • Creating the World
  • Camera and Background
  • Adding Coins
  • Slugs
  • Understanding Collisions
  • The Death
  • Destructibles Blocks
  • Moving Platforms
  • Touch Commands
  • Respawn
  • Changing Screens
  • Game Informations
  • Informations Mechanics
  • What Have We Learned In This Section?
Play Store
  • Generating the Apk
  • Testing Game on Smartphone
  • Creating Developer Account
  • Production Apk
  • Publishing the Game